The layout is based on the margins found in the content (used the screenshot of the inside to rough this in). My goals were to avoid the repetition of the word "Ubuntu" as far as sensible and to provide clear weighting to quickly get across what this is about. Given the desire for an image of a Lynx, there's a high probability that any such image will attract attention before all other elements. Especially if it contains eyes. My strategy to avoid a conflict between image and title is to put them close together, tightly aligned, with the image coming first to allow the eyes to travel on a simple path.
